The force of HER2 - A druggable target in NSCLC?
Cancer treatment reviews - 1 Jun 2020
Jebbink M, de Langen A J, Boelens M C, Monkhorst K, Smit E F
Abstract excerpt
Since several years targeted therapy has been part of treatment in NSCLC in subsets of patients with specific genetic alterations. One of these alterations involves HER2, a member of the ERBB family of tyrosine kinase receptors. Despite that HER2 alterations in NSCLC have been studied for years, there is still no consensus about subgroup definitions. In this review HER2 alterations in NSCLC are discussed,...
